Common Problems: VOLKSWAGEN UP
Known issues reported by owners and MOT testers.
- ASG Automated Gearbox Issues(Moderate)
The automated manual gearbox (ASG) is jerky in traffic, slow to engage drive, and prone to clutch actuator failures. The manual gearbox is far more reliable.
- Ignition Coil / Misfire(Moderate)
The 1.0-litre three-cylinder engine can suffer from ignition coil failures leading to misfires, rough idling and poor fuel economy. Coils are inexpensive but should be replaced in sets.
